The Best Time to Visit Mong Kok Markets During the Day

Mong Kok, one of Hong Kong's most vibrant districts, is renowned for its bustling markets that offer everything from fashion to food. To make the most of your visit to these lively markets, it’s essential to choose the best time to go. Here’s a detailed guide to help you navigate Mong Kok’s markets during the day.

Morning Hours: 10 AM to 12 PM

Visiting Mong Kok markets in the morning, specifically between 10 AM and 12 PM, is ideal for those who prefer a less crowded experience. During this time, you'll find that many stalls have freshly stocked items, allowing you to browse without the rush. It’s also a great time to catch the early bargains, as sellers may be more willing to negotiate on prices before the more significant crowds arrive.

Mid-Morning to Early Afternoon: 12 PM to 2 PM

The period from 12 PM to 2 PM sees an influx of visitors, especially locals using their lunch breaks to shop. While crowds begin to form, this is still a good window if you're looking for vibrancy and an authentic local experience. Take advantage of the food stalls offering delicious street food; try some beloved local favorites like egg waffles or dim sum.

Afternoon Rush: 2 PM to 4 PM

Between 2 PM and 4 PM, the markets become significantly busier. If you enjoy people-watching or immersing yourself in the local culture, this is a perfect time. However, be prepared for packed aisles and long lines at popular stalls. If you are visiting specifically for shopping, be mindful of the time, as your shopping experience may become hurried during this period.

Late Afternoon: 4 PM to 6 PM

As the afternoon transitions into the evening, the hustle and bustle of the markets reaches its peak between 4 PM and 6 PM. This is when many shoppers finish work and descend upon Mong Kok. The atmosphere is electric, making it a fantastic time to soak up the energy of the markets. However, it is important to remember that finding your way through the throngs of shoppers can be challenging. If you’re after a relaxed experience, consider visiting the markets on weekdays rather than weekends during this time.

Best Overall Time: 10 AM to 1 PM

In summary, the best overall time to visit Mong Kok markets is between 10 AM and 1 PM. This window allows for a balanced experience between manageable crowds and an abundance of shopping options. Plus, you can enjoy lunch at one of the nearby eateries after your market exploration.
